This is what our living room transformed into over the last four years. We started with builder grade everything to include carpet. The walls were the first thing I changed after we moved in. They were Sherwin Williams Whole Wheat. It is a lovely color but it made the space very dark and I was ready to lighten and brighten.

I still have to hang our smocked burlap curtains but since that involves cutting down metal rods and will take awhile I figured I can just share the curtains in another post. 


Wall Color- Classic Khaki Olympic One. This paint truly covered in just one coat!



Tufted Chair- Home Goods but you can also order off of Overstock.com



Ottoman- Made in Build Your Own Ottoman Class Metamorphosis Designs



Coffee Table- Overstock.com



Rug- Overstock.com


Mora Clock- from local shop Laurie's

Couch- Flexsteel purchased locally from Furniture Traditions

Fireplace- Painted four years ago with latex paint and glaze. Paint color I used was Rainwashed by Sherwin Williams. I do not remember what color glaze I used.

I have been day dreaming of new furniture for our living room for several years now. If you notice I do not share many pictures of our living room very often. I just have not been able to pull things together in this space how I want them.

This pic is two years old. We purchased the couch and yellow chair from StoreHouse back when we built our first house 11 years ago. There is actually another chair we bought to go with it but it has since been retired to the boys play room. It has been a wonderful set but all have seen better days even two years ago. 

I am so glad that we had the foresight to go with a slip covered couch back then. Two cats, two boys, and a puppy later all of our furniture is tired/stained/holey. I honestly am embarrassed by how dirty they look no matter how much I try to clean them. I attempted to buy the Ektorp slip cover from Ikea last year for the couch but it was too small. I was lucky enough to find a ruffled slip cover from UglySofa.com for the yellow chair though. They had one for the couch too but honestly after all the trouble it was to keep the one on the chair I did not even bother with the one for the couch. They are pretty and the exact look I was wanting but I prefer fitted slip covers. The constant tucking is just not for me.
